Shadows by Kirsten Bruening

This photograph was taken at the Orsay Museum in Paris. At that time there were various exhibitions on the subject of contemporary events. The only light source that was present was limited by the clock face.Due to the low incidence of light from the front, the people looking at the exhibition could only be represented as shadows.
